Tips

  • When signing up to websites, always read the privacy terms to make sure they will not pass on your e-mail address to third parties who will use it to target you with spam.
  • When printing web pages, highlight the material you want to print and choose ‘selection’ in the print dialogue box. This saves ink as it won’t print the whole web page with unnecessary information that you don’t want or need.
  • Never download files from an unknown source or open e-mail attachments from an unknown sender.
  • Change your passwords regularly to avoid anyone being able to guess them. The more complicated a password the harder it is to guess, but the harder it is to remember as well! Make sure you pick passwords you’ll be able to remember easily.
  • To ensure your computer continues to operate smoothly and efficiently, run regular disk clean ups and defragment your hard drive every couple of months.
  • Use an ADSL Router with a built in firewall where possible instead of a firewall installed on your pc.
  • If you have an e-commerce website or are thinking about implementing one, make sure you offer secure payment to your customers using products such as Protx.
  • Always hold A CD/DVD by its centre hole and its outer edge to avoid damaging it.
  • To clean a CD/DVD, wipe with a clean soft cloth and avoid static and harsh detergents. Wipe from the inside to the outside in straight lines.
